Jon Brion Meaningless |
Already a household name in the producing world, (having worked with names such as Kanye West, Fiona Apple and Rufus Wrainwright), as well as doing several critically acclaimed filmscores(Eternal Sunshine of the Spotless Mind, Magnolia) is it in any wonder that Meaningless is an Indie gem? Also the first release to show Brion as a lead vocalist, which can only leave the listener to wonder as to why that is the case.
Crafty tunes that will make fans of The Beatles and the like rejoice, Meaningless would make it into anyone's top 3 of 2001. |

Mirrorthrone Carriers of Dust |
I've been moving somewhat away from metal recently, but this album sticks out like no other. With its incredible (though programmed) keyboard work, which is both extremely melodic and gives the album an ambiance all of its own. Next to that stands neo-classical influenced guitar which works a lot better rather than mindless shred, and one incredible vocalist. clean singing, screaming, growling, you name it, this guy can do it nearly unmatched.
I'm not a big fan of black metal, but this album has all the ingredients to make for a winning combination. |

Classic Case Losing At Life |
Packed with both pop and post-hardcore overtones, Classic Case delivers a great mainstream rock album that's not really that mainstream. Opener 'Into a Nightmare' is the kind of radio-ready single that most Nickelbacks and Breaking Benjamins could only hope for, with great vocal interplay between the members. The title track is simply a solid pop ballad, while the dark and brooding melodies of 'Vampires' recall 80's post-punk.
The only big downside to the album are the horribly cliche and average lyrics, something the band could put a little more effort into the next time around. |

Converge No Heroes |
With No Heroes, Converge continue their audible onslaught in their own signature style. Guitarist Kurt Ballou and bassist Nate Newton still manage to create some of the most face-melting, slaying riffs heard in extreme music, yet being able to slow down for more moody passages when needed. Ben Koller retains his status as one of the best drummers around -- period. Jacob Bannon however seems to be suffering from a mild writer's block. While his lyrics had been extremely solid on Converge's past two releases, on No Heroes Bannon doesn't seem to be able to channel his anger with the same finesse in his writing as he did before. Let's hope that, after 17 years, Bannon's (and with that, Converge's) fire isn't slowly burning out. |
